The Future of Power: Advancing Through Wireless Power Transmission

In the modern era of rapid digital transformation, wireless power transmission is emerging as a revolutionary solution to address the growing demand for seamless energy transfer. By eliminating the dependence on physical connectors, this innovation is reshaping industries, from consumer electronics to healthcare, and even automotive applications, enabling more efficient, flexible, and user-friendly energy systems.

Breaking the Barriers with Wireless Energy

Unlike conventional methods, wireless electricity transmission enables energy to move over a distance without physical cables, opening new possibilities in smart homes, electric vehicles, and industrial automation. This approach not only reduces energy loss but also enhances convenience by powering multiple devices simultaneously.

The increasing adoption of wireless power transmission technology is fueling innovations in charging solutions, wearable devices, and electric mobility. Whether it’s through resonant inductive coupling, microwave transmission, or laser-based systems, each transmission technology contributes to higher efficiency and broader applications.
